The VigilSAR benchmark, published on July 17, 2026, evaluates 14 language models across 300 specialized tasks designed to measure trustworthiness in intelligence work, not general trivia performance. For more details, see the original analysis. The evaluation emphasizes reasoning, reporting, and restraint, with scores on a public leaderboard. Kimi K3 debuted at #3 with a score of 64.65 in Band B, outperforming all GPT and Gemini models on the leaderboard. Its strong performance highlights the importance of benchmarking AI trustworthiness, as detailed in the original analysis. The benchmark is structured to avoid bias from training data, using a private task set and a held-out evaluation set to verify results. The leaderboard also includes a cost-per-correct-answer metric, reflecting practical deployment considerations.
Operators of the benchmark stress that vendor claims are not evidence. Instead, the focus is on objective performance, with transparency through confidence intervals and band rankings.
